Output 23120f14ab3b7509de47f4958e79d9ec021a0351a422a2019ee1167a071f8673:3

value
31830343
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e045fa5864849cd8711c11d6615f911ed92cc9a1 OP_EQUAL
address
MUM1RYtrwWmnavrBYGi6PBp4DDuXov9CdL
transaction
23120f14ab3b7509de47f4958e79d9ec021a0351a422a2019ee1167a071f8673
spent
true